Output affcca85ab366e01e72c6a6f8ae4df45f656530641b63698d15b977495b1653f:1

value
116747118
script pubkey
OP_HASH160 OP_PUSHBYTES_20 973d75695ae61de21ddb8114a5cbe946048ae669 OP_EQUAL
address
3FUhajN8YZc7D8cEVhcyc1vwBhLfamSDQj
transaction
affcca85ab366e01e72c6a6f8ae4df45f656530641b63698d15b977495b1653f
confirmations
229690
spent
true